Sources: Raymond Felton to sign with Oklahoma City Thunder
Posted Jul 7, 2017
Free-agent point guard Raymond Felton has reached an agreement with the Oklahoma City Thunder, league sources told ESPN on Friday. According to sources, Felton's new pact is a one-year deal at the veteran's minimum. The 33-year-old veteran averaged 6.7 points and 2.4 assists as a member of the LA Clippers during the 2016-17 season.
